When you click a link on a site, most browsers send the url of the page you were just visiting to the server of site you clicked on. So, this would be an issue if instantwallet.com had links to other websites.
This would also be an issue if Instawallet added any advertising. The site which serves the ads would have access to the URL, which would potentially be very bad.
